How to Get to Buleleng

Plane

Although Buleleng doesn’t have its own airport, you can fly to Bali Ngurah Rai Airport (DPS), which is located 44 miles from Buleleng. The shortest flight to Buleleng from the United States departs from San Francisco and takes around 21h 25m.

Car

Another option to get to Buleleng is to pick up a car rental from Denpasar, which is about 40 miles from Buleleng. You’ll find branches of Europcar and EasyRent Bali, among others, in Denpasar.

Where to stay in Buleleng

From 5-star hotels such as the The Damai to great affordable options like the Puri Bali Hotel, Buleleng offers a range of accommodations for every taste. Average rates range from around $43 per night for a double room in a 3-star hotel to $117 and up for a 5-star experience. There are also lots of vacation rental options in Buleleng, with prices from $6 to $280 per night. Singaraja is the neighborhood with the highest amount of rentals to choose from. On average, vacation rentals in Buleleng are about 206% more expensive than a hotel room in the city.
